Future Arc and Implications
Grow Arc
Social Impact: Increased digital literacy and awareness around AI data usage leads to higher trust in AI-powered services.
Technological Impact: Development of more sophisticated AI agents that adapt to various permission settings, leading to a marketplace of customizable AI.
Ecological Impact: Increased energy consumption from running more complex AI systems, partially offset by AI assisting in resource optimization.
Economic Impact: New markets emerge for AI permission management tools and services, driving economic growth in the AI sector.
Political Impact: Governments struggle to regulate the evolving landscape of AI permissioning, facing privacy concerns and potential market dominance.
Narrative: AI flourishes in a consumer-driven world, with personalized experiences empowered by user-defined permissions, albeit with growing pains in regulation.
Collapse Arc
Social Impact: Erosion of trust in AI due to widespread data breaches or AI manipulation, leading to social division and unrest.
Technological Impact: Fragmentation of AI systems and loss of interoperability as companies prioritize proprietary security measures over open standards.
Ecological Impact: Neglect of AI's energy footprint as resources become scarce and focus shifts to immediate survival needs.
Economic Impact: Economic downturn as AI adoption slows down due to security concerns and lack of user trust, creating a vicious cycle.
Political Impact: Governments become overwhelmed by the complexity of AI regulation amid societal breakdown, resulting in weak or ineffective enforcement.
Narrative: AI's promise falters as catastrophic events and systemic failures undermine trust and investment, leading to a digital dark age.
Discipline Arc
Social Impact: AI agent permissions become tightly controlled and monitored by state or corporate entities, restricting individual freedom and autonomy.
Technological Impact: Development of centralized AI management platforms that enforce uniform permission rules, reducing customization options.
Ecological Impact: AI is used to optimize resource allocation under strict monitoring and control, potentially at the expense of individual liberties.
Economic Impact: AI-driven efficiencies contribute to increased productivity under a centrally planned economy, but innovation may be stifled.
Political Impact: Authoritarian regimes leverage AI for surveillance and social control, suppressing dissent and limiting access to information.
Narrative: AI becomes a tool for social engineering and control, as governments or corporations impose strict rules and restrictions on its use to maintain order.
Transform Arc
Social Impact: A new ethical framework emerges around AI data usage and individual autonomy, fostering a culture of transparency and accountability.
Technological Impact: Decentralized AI agent architectures and privacy-enhancing technologies empower users to control their data and interactions.
Ecological Impact: AI promotes sustainable practices and resource management through collaborative efforts, creating a circular economy.
Economic Impact: A decentralized and equitable economic system arises, powered by AI and blockchain technologies that prioritize community well-being.
Political Impact: Direct democracy and participatory governance are enabled by trustworthy AI systems that facilitate informed decision-making.
Narrative: AI catalyzes a fundamental shift towards a more equitable, sustainable, and transparent society, empowering individuals and fostering collective intelligence.
